As the spooky season approaches, it’s the perfect time to unleash a bold and confident version of yourself—the baddie within. From my experience designing costumes, I’ve noticed that this season encourages experimenting with edgy looks that mix fantasy elements with modern style. Whether you’re attending Halloween parties or simply enjoying the vibe of fall, embracing a ‘baddie’ persona allows you to showcase your creativity and attitude. One thing I’ve found important is selecting costume pieces that make you feel empowered. Think dramatic silhouettes, dark and rich color palettes, and unique accessories that set your outfit apart. It’s also key to adapt costumes to the current weather—as August can still be warm in many places—by choosing lightweight fabrics or versatile layering options.
